What is SmartDNS?
SmartDNS is a technology that helps you bypass geographical restrictions by redirecting the DNS queries generated by your device through a server in the geographical area where the content is available. This makes it appear as though your internet traffic originates from within that region, thus unblocking restricted content such as that on Crunchyroll. Unlike VPNs, SmartDNS does not encrypt your traffic, which can result in faster streaming speeds.
How SmartDNS Works
When you connect to the internet, your device performs a DNS lookup to convert the website URL into an IP address that it can connect to. SmartDNS replaces the DNS address provided by your ISP with a DNS provided by a SmartDNS service. This DNS server, located in a region where your desired content is available, receives and responds to your queries. Essentially, SmartDNS ‚tricks‘ the service into thinking you’re accessing it from a different location.
Setting Up SmartDNS to Unblock Crunchyroll
Setting up SmartDNS is straightforward and doesn’t require any special software installation. Here are the general steps to set it up:
Step 1: Choose a SmartDNS Provider
Not all SmartDNS providers support Crunchyroll, so it’s important to choose one that does. Look for providers who expressly mention Crunchyroll and other streaming services on their list of unblocked websites.
Step 2: Register and Set Up the SmartDNS Service
Once you’ve chosen a provider, you’ll need to register and then modify the DNS settings on your device. Most providers will give you a new DNS address to replace the existing one in your device’s network settings.
Step 3: Change DNS Settings
This setting varies from one device to another. Here’s a quick guide on how you can change DNS settings on various devices:
- On Windows: Go to Control Panel > Network and Internet > Network and Sharing Center > Change adapter settings. Right-click your active connection, select Properties, then highlight ‚Internet Protocol Version 4 (TCP/IPv4)‘, and click Properties. Then, enter the DNS settings provided.
- On Mac: Open System Preferences > Network. Select your active connection, then click Advanced, and go to the DNS tab where you can add the new DNS address.
- On iOS and Android devices: Go into your Wi-Fi settings, find your connection, and then modify the DNS server to the one provided by your SmartDNS provider.
- On routers: This applies if you want all devices on your network to have access. Log into your router, find DNS settings, and replace them with those provided by your SmartDNS service.
Step 4: Enjoy Crunchyroll without Restrictions
Once you have changed your DNS settings, restart your device. You should now be able to access all Crunchyroll content as if you were in an unrestricted region.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
What is the difference between SmartDNS and VPN?
SmartDNS is mainly used for bypassing geographical restrictions and typically provides faster streaming speeds because it does not encrypt data. On the other hand, a VPN provides security and anonymity by encrypting your data, which may slow down your connection.
Can I use SmartDNS on multiple devices?
Yes, most SmartDNS services allow you to use one subscription on multiple devices. However, you may need to set up each device separately unless you configure SmartDNS settings on your router.
Will using SmartDNS slow down my internet connection?
Generally, using SmartDNS does not slow down your internet connection as it does not encrypt your data. It might even offer faster streaming speeds compared to VPN services.
Is SmartDNS legal?
Using SmartDNS is legal in most countries. However, bypassing geographically imposed restrictions could violate the terms of service of some streaming services, including Crunchyroll.
